#19A706 Color
#19A706 is rgb(25, 167, 6) in RGB, hsl(113, 93%, 34%) in HSL, and about cmyk(85%, 0%, 96%, 35%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Kelly Green (#4CBB17),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.43.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#19A706 Channel Values
How #19A706 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 25 · G 167 · B 6 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 113° · S 93% · L 34%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 113° · S 96% · V 65%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 85% · M 0% · Y 96% · K 35%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.2:1 vs white · 6.57: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#19A706 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#19A706?
#19A706 is a dark green — rgb(25, 167, 6) in RGB and hsl(113, 93%, 34%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Kelly Green (#4CBB17),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.43.
What is the RGB value of #19A706?
#19A706 is rgb(25, 167, 6) — red 25, green 167, and blue 6 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#19A706?
#19A706 converts to approximately cmyk(85%, 0%, 96%, 35%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#19A706 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#19A706 scores 3.2:1 against white and 6.57: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#19A706 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#19A706 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 14.23, which is visibly different.
